European Powerboat of the Year 2017: the 5 motor boats under 35 feet

In this category of less than 35 feet, you will find five motor boats for family or sport sailing for the day or weekend, thanks to an interior layout that allows for short cruises.

The Nimbus 350 Drophead is a 10.07m day cruiser for comfortable day cruising or a weekend at sea. Capable of being fast, it is nevertheless comfortable and has plenty of space on board for "socialising" This Open is built on the same hull as the 305 Coupe and has a Scandinavian design. On the foredeck, there is a large sundeck, while in the cockpit, there is a steering position on starboard, and two dining areas. The first one is next to the pilot seat and has two bench seats with a table. Behind, there is a second dining area with an L-shaped bench seat and a folding table and a kitchenette. Below deck, 6 people can sleep comfortably.

Beneteau Swift Trawler 30

The Swift Trawler 30 is the smallest of the range (9.99 m), designed for the open sea, for family cruises in a space of less than 10 m. With its semi-planing hull, the trawler is capable of reaching a cruising speed of 15 knots. The design of the Swift Trawler 30 has been thought for an easy and comfortable life on board, with a modular layout. The cockpit communicates entirely with the wheelhouse thanks to the opening bay window. The Swift Trawler 30 is available in two versions: one or two double cabins. The layout has been cleverly designed to provide maximum space in a boat of this size.

Targa 30

The Targa 30.1 is an evolution of the Targa 30 whose design is inspired by the Targa 32. This 10.08 m model is a sturdy helmsman with a V-shaped hull and a wheelhouse sloping forward for better passage at sea. Available in "Black Line" finish for a more modern look, the Targa 30.1 is equipped with a flybridge with roll-bar. On the engine side, it is available in single or twin-engine version for a maximum speed of 37 knots (single 400 HP). Outside, the helmsman has a large enclosed aft cockpit with bathing platform and at the bow, a large space with dining area. The interior is clever and comfortable, rather upscale, and can accommodate 5 people in 2 cabins.

Bronson 34

The Bronson 34 is a resolutely modern and sporty looking 10.20m weekend cruiser. With a large teak deck at the bow which gives it a feeling of performance and a large cockpit with large sundecks, it promises comfort while sailing. The exterior layout is modular for maximum relaxation and the interior is worthy of a cruising boat, with separate toilet, galley, large saloon and double bed. However, the classic interior is somewhat reminiscent of the sobriety and elegance of the exterior design. As for the engine, the Bronson 34 is equipped as standard with a Yanmar LV8 turbodiesel, 370 HP.

Marex 310 Sun Cruiser

The Marex 310 Sun Cruiser is a 9.46 m weekend boat with a very large closed cockpit for 10 people. Protected by a rigid hard-top with a fully open roof, you can then enjoy sailing in "open" mode. In front, there is the cockpit for 2 people. At the stern, the bathing platform is large for easy access to the sea. Below deck, there are two cabins as well as a bathroom with shower.
